Abstract

Grøstl is one of the SHA-3 finalist hash functions. Kupyna is the new Ukrainian hash standard, which is structurally very similar to Grøstl. The authors investigate the randomness of the two permutations used in Grøstl-512 and one of the two permutations used in Kupyna-512, in this study. New integral distinguishers of the three permutations are constructed. First, using an automatic search tool of division property, they find improved integral distinguishers of the permutations in both the forward and backward directions. Then, subspace trails are utilised to extend the length of the backward integral distinguishers by one round. Finally, the forward and backward integral distinguishers are combined using the inside-out method. As far as they know, they decrease the computational cost of 8, 9 and 10-round distinguishers and their 12-round distinguishers are the longest distinguishers for the three permutations.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call